What companies run services between Beijing, China and Heidelberg, Germany?
There is no direct connection from Beijing to Heidelberg. However, you can take the subway to Beijing Capital Airport T2, walk to Beijing Capital International Airport (PEK) airport, fly to Frankfurt (FRA), walk to Frankfurt, take the train to Mannheim, Hauptbahnhof, then take the train to Heidelberg, Hauptbahnhof. Alternatively, you can drive from Beijing to Heidelberg in around 4d 11h.
